July 8th 2020: Yogurt of The Future: A Taste of Technology

The buzz! Yogurt is a food produced by bacterial fermentation of milk. Yogurt is related to the verb yogurmak, "to be curdled or coagulated; to thicken”. Ancient Greek cuisine included a similar dairy product, oxygala. Yogurt was introduced to the US in the early 20th century. In 2017, the average American ate 13.7 pounds of yogurt. Because it may contain live cultures, yogurt is often associated with probiotics, postulated as having positive effects on immune, cardiovascular or metabolic health. Matt Billings

With a long family history of farming almonds in California’s sun-soaked San Joaquin Valley, Matt Billings brings a passion for innovation, health living, and sustainability to his role as founder of AYO Almond Yogurt. In 1913, Billings’ great grandfather established a legacy of responsible farming in California. Nearly four generations later, Matt carries on this legacy according to the same philosophy: a steadfast commitment to responsible farming practices and better health through wholesome foods. Lori Corbin

Food Coach Lori Corbin is a nutrition and fitness reporter for ABC7 Eyewitness News. Lori has a Bachelor of Science degree in nutrition, along with certifications in personal training and group exercise. She is also a member of the American Council on Exercise and the American College of Sports Medicine. Lori once owned and operated a chain of exercise studios and a low-fat catering business. Her "Food Coach" program slimmed down notables like Tim Allen, Patricia Richardson, Billy Zane and a cast of soap stars. Mareya Ibrahim

Mareya Ibrahim is The Fit Foodie, a chef, holistic nutrition coach, author and award-winning entrepreneur and inventor. She is the founder of Grow Green Industries, INC. and the creator of the Eat Cleaner line of food wash and wipes. Mareya is the author of "Eat Like You Give a Fork: The Real Dish on Eating to Thrive," published by St. Martin's Press. Her writing also includes "The Clean Eating Handbook" and the NY Times bestseller “The Daniel Plan: 40 Days to a Healthier Life." Her backpage column, "The Fit Foodie", has appeared in Edible Orange County Magazine since 2011. Bernadette Judge, RN

Bernadette Judge, RN is a whole-body wellness health expert focusing on preventive medicine. After a long career in healthcare serving as a medical researcher, lead nurse in both OBGYN and outpatient surgery, and caring for both her best friend and father during their battles with longterm illnesses, Bernadette is more passionate than ever about working to diagnose conditions as early as possible and finding holistic treatments that reduce the risk of side effects and complications. She is known for her balanced approach uniting both Western and holistic medicine.
